SPRIGATITO/FLORAGATO/MEOWSCARADA
And now, let’s start up our ninth generation PokeDex with our grass starter for the generation: Sprigatito, Floragato, and Meowscarada. They start out as a cat with the fleur-de-lis (not a marijuana leaf) on its face, developing and gaining aspects of characters like Puss in Boots and Harlequin, as well as Mardi Gras in general, tying it with its fellow starters who all pull from various cultural celebrations throughout the Americas.
